Biografia

Jean Ferrat, born Jean Tenenbaum (1930-2010), was one of the most beloved and influential French singer-songwriters of the 20th century. Born in Lyon to a Jewish family, his music always reflected a deep social and political commitment. After starting as a jazz musician, Ferrat dedicated himself to chanson in the 1960s, finding success with songs like "La Montagne" and "Auprès de mon arbre". His warm and powerful voice, accompanied by poetic and reflective lyrics, won over the French public. Ferrat addressed themes such as war, poverty, love, and freedom, becoming a symbol of resistance and hope for many. Among his most important albums are "L'Homme à la guitare" (1965) and "Le Chant du monde" (1970). His music continues to be appreciated and listened to in France and around the world.
